A blank-check company, also known as a special purpose acquisition company or SPAC, is a publicly traded shell corporation formed with the primary goal of acquiring an existing private company. Essentially, it's like getting a considerable quantity of money upfront and then using that resources to purchase another business. These companies are often led by experienced executives who have a network within specific industries or sectors. The idea behind this structure is to provide an alternative path to going public for private companies, bypassing the traditional IPO process and its associated complexities.

  • They possess a limited time frame to complete a merger or acquisition before they need to dissolve their operations.
  • Individuals backing SPACs take on significant risk, as the success of the venture depends heavily on the chosen target company and its future performance.
  • These companies have gained significant popularity in recent years, particularly in sectors like technology and renewable energy, but they remain controversial due to concerns about transparency and valuation practices.

Understanding Regulation A+ Crowdfunding Offering Requirements {

Regulation A+ crowdfunding presents a unique avenue for companies to raise capital from the public. To ensure investor protection and market integrity, the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) has established specific offering requirements that must be met. These regulations are designed to provide transparency and accountability throughout the fundraising process. Companies seeking to utilize Regulation A+ must carefully review and comply with these guidelines.

One of the key aspects of Regulation A+ is the registration process. Companies are required to submit a detailed offering statement to the SEC, outlining their business plan, financial projections, and management team. This document provides investors with crucial information to make informed investment decisions. The offering statement undergoes a thorough review by the SEC staff to ensure its accuracy and completeness.

In addition to the filing requirements, Regulation A+ also imposes limitations on the total of capital that can be raised. Companies are generally restricted to raising up to $75 million within a twelve-month period. This cap is designed to prevent excessive fundraising activities and protect investors from potential risks.

Furthermore, Regulation A+ crowdfunding offerings are subject to various disclosure requirements. Companies must provide clear and concise information about their products to potential investors. This includes details about the company's mission, operations, market opportunity, and financial performance. Transparent disclosures enable investors to understand the risks and rewards associated with an investment.
